Scripture Reading and Sermon
The pastor read from 2 Peter 1:10-21, focusing on the themes of diligence, spiritual growth, and the reliability of Scripture.
- The sermon emphasized the importance of making one's call and election sure, avoiding stumbling, and entering the everlasting kingdom of Jesus Christ.
- The pastor discussed the significance of Peter's letters, highlighting Peter's maturity and growth over time, and the importance of ongoing transformation through the Holy Spirit.
Spiritual Growth and Maturity
The pastor stressed the need for believers to grow in Christ, moving beyond childish behaviors and attitudes.
- Emphasis was placed on the characteristics of Christ-likeness, including love, compassion, humility, service, forgiveness, and self-control.
- The sermon encouraged attendees to seek greater glory and transformation in their faith, avoiding complacency and man-made doctrines.
Challenges and Tribulations
The pastor acknowledged that believers would face challenges, tribulations, and trials, but assured that these would work for their good.
- It was emphasized that problems and situations are part of the journey towards becoming the person God has called one to be.
- The importance of being transformed and renewed through the Holy Spirit was highlighted.
False Teachers and Truth
The pastor warned about false Christians, prophets, and teachers infiltrating the church, similar to Peter's time.
- Instead of focusing on exposing false teachers, the emphasis was on instilling truth in believers so they can recognize and withstand false teachings.
- The importance of spending more time in truth rather than exposing falsehoods was stressed.
Confession of Sin
The pastor discussed the importance of confessing sin, noting that unconfessed sin will expose one, while confessed sin is covered by God.
- An example was given of a CEO whose sin led to the loss of job, reputation, and family, emphasizing the consequences of unconfessed sin.
Character and Milestones
The pastor shared a testimony about a chaplain who, despite impressive qualifications, lacked character and was eventually let go.
- It was emphasized that character cannot be bought or taught but must be grown into, and that milestones are significant points of progress or change in one's life.
- The pastor used the example of his three-year-old son to illustrate developmental milestones and the importance of reaching them.
Parenting and Spiritual Upbringing
The pastor discussed the importance of conscious parenting and spiritual upbringing, emphasizing the need for children to reach developmental milestones.
- The pastor shared personal anecdotes about his son's developmental progress and the importance of setting boundaries and safety measures.
- The sermon highlighted the role of parents in teaching children and the lasting impact of home teaching.
Accountability and Self-Reflection
The pastor encouraged attendees to hold themselves accountable and engage in self-reflection, using Psalms 139:23 as a reference.
- The importance of being real with oneself and recognizing that time does not wait for anyone was stressed.
- The pastor shared a profound quote from a documentary, emphasizing the need for daily self-reflection and accountability.
